Mrs. Provost was a native and resident of Broussard. After an extended illness, she passed away peacefully at her home on Saturday, Dec. 6, 2008, at 2:30 p.m. She was a graduate of St. Cecilia High School, and Our Lady of the Lake School of Nursing in Baton Rouge.

She was a parishioner of the Sacred Heart Catholic Church, and an active member of the Ladies Altar Society. Because of her devotion and love of the Blessed Mother, she founded the Ladies Rosary Group, who are still active today. She also founded Sacred Heart’s Bereavement Group with the help of Mrs. Bea Hodges.

Through her father and mother’s training, she carried on her skills of using herbs for medicinal remedies. With her nursing knowledge, her life was spent helping others.
